Grout crack repair services involve assessing and restoring the integrity of the grout lines between tiles in various areas of a property. Over time, grout can develop cracks due to settling, temperature changes, or heavy use, which can compromise the appearance and function of tiled surfaces. Skilled service providers use specialized techniques to carefully remove damaged grout, fill in cracks with durable materials, and reseal the joints to prevent future issues. This process helps ensure that tiled surfaces remain secure, visually appealing, and easy to clean.

Cracks in grout can lead to several problems if left unaddressed. Water can seep through the cracks, potentially causing damage to underlying surfaces, promoting mold growth, or leading to further deterioration of the tile installation. Cracked grout can also diminish the overall look of tiled areas, making them appear neglected or unsightly. Repairing these cracks promptly can help maintain the structural stability of tiled surfaces and extend their lifespan, reducing the need for more extensive repairs down the line.

This service is commonly used in residential properties such as bathrooms, kitchens, and laundry rooms, where tile is frequently installed in showers, tubs, backsplashes, and flooring. It is also applicable to commercial spaces like restaurants, retail stores, and office buildings that feature tiled surfaces. Homeowners and property managers often seek grout crack repair when they notice visible cracks, loose tiles, or water leaks around tiled areas. Addressing these issues early can prevent further damage and preserve the value of the property.

The overview below groups typical Grout Crack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sussex,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or grout crack repairs, local pros typically charge between $250 and $600, covering common cracks in bathroom or kitchen tiles.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age.

Moderate Repairs - Larger cracks or multiple areas needing repair usually cost between $600 and $1,200. Projects in this range are common for mid-sized areas or more extensive grout issues.

Full Grout Recoloring or Re-Caulk - Recoloring or re-caulking services generally range from $300 to $900, depending on the size of the space and the complexity of the work involved. Many projects in this category are straightforward and fall toward the lower end of the range.

Full Grout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of grout can cost from $1,200 to $5,000 or more for large or complex areas.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ve extensive or heavily damaged grout surfaces.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es grout cracks in tiles? Grout cracks can occur due to movement in the underlying surface, improper installation, or natural settling over time.

How can grout crack repair improve tile durability? Repairing cracks helps prevent water infiltration and further damage, extending the lifespan of tiled surfaces.

Are there different methods for repairing grout cracks? Yes, local contractors might use grout patching, regrouting, or sealant application depending on the severity of the cracks.

Is grout crack repair suitable for all types of tiles? Most types of tile surfaces can benefit from crack repair, but specific techniques may vary based on the tile material.

What signs indicate that grout needs repair? Visible cracks, crumbling grout, or gaps between tiles are common signs that repair services may be needed.
